David OrnsteinBBC Sport FootballPosted at 14:06 "Arsenal have informed Barcelona they will not be exercising a buy-back option on Cesc Fabregas, raising the prospect of the midfielder signing for one of their Premier League rivals. "The Gunners inserted the clause when selling their captain to his boyhood side for £35m in 2011, and they were duly given first refusal after Barca decided he could leave for £30m." June 5, 201412 yr Isn't that the same thing? First refusal means that Arsenal would have to match the offer whilst a buy back clause would mean there is a fixed amount that Arsenal can pay.
